The goal of this project was to design, manufacture and test a braking system for longboards that allows for controlled deceleration of the board and the rider. Currently longboards do not come with a system for controlling speed or stopping, and alternative methods for braking on a longboard are difficult and can result in injury. Our system allows the rider to use a pedal to transfer stepping force to a friction interface with the ground. The design process was guided by the principals of axiomatic design. The prototype was manufactured using CNC machines, rapid prototyping and urethane casting. Tests were performed for functionality, ride-ability and braking performance.
